共用方式為


UITableViewSource.RowSelected(UITableView, NSIndexPath) 方法

定義

選取 所 indexPath 指定的資料列時呼叫。

[Foundation.Export("tableView:didSelectRowAtIndexPath:")]
public virtual void RowSelected (UIKit.UITableView tableView, Foundation.NSIndexPath indexPath);
abstract member RowSelected : UIKit.UITableView * Foundation.NSIndexPath -> unit
override this.RowSelected : UIKit.UITableView * Foundation.NSIndexPath -> unit

參數

tableView
UITableView

包含資料列的資料表檢視。

indexPath
NSIndexPath

已選取的資料列位置。

屬性

備註

這個方法可用來執行選取資料列時所需的任何處理,例如顯示 Checkmark 配件。 在此範例中,使用 RowDeselected(UITableView, NSIndexPath) 隱藏核取記號。

或者,如果資料表檢視是階層式功能表的一部分,或根據應用程式的需求顯示另一個檢視或警示,這個方法可能會將新的檢視控制器推送至 UINavigationController。

當資料表處於編輯模式 (時,不會呼叫這個方法。當 Editingtrue) 時。

在 [UITableViewDelegate] 中宣告

適用於